Touk Miller is his biggest scalp yet.

Make no mistake Miller is one of the best few midfielders in the league - pace, toughness, clean skill, two-way running, scoreboard impact, inside and outside game. He's a complete midfielder.

Some stats for the game:

Finn helped keep him to his fourth lowest possession total this season.

Clearly his lowest uncontested possession count - only three for the game (next lowest was nine). That's his equal lowest EVER (not including one game where he was injured), and has only been equalled once in R12 back in 2016.

Clearly his lowest metres gained for the season - 82m. The next lowest this season was 193m, and prior to this game he was averaging 532.55m per game.

82m is Miller's lowest total since R22 back in 2018 (not including one game where he was injured).

Kept him to ZERO inside 50's, (for the first time since R12 in 2020). Prior to today he'd been averaging 5.95 per game.
